Output de588eb5a2532f7782601c5a104d7baa5ec99d2aec1dd0698dd9550f68d4b06a:0

value
668945
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8450928c615b3a693b970689d3a1e540601747dc OP_EQUAL
address
3Dkde8wKhXJkLm1LqdKrTak1AhwEp6D3gE
transaction
de588eb5a2532f7782601c5a104d7baa5ec99d2aec1dd0698dd9550f68d4b06a
spent
true